IDA's total commitments surpass $1 billion mark

IDA surpasses $1 billion in cumulative commitments in just five years of operations. During this time, IDA committed nearly half of this amount ($464 million) to investment in the transportation sector; with agriculture ($220 million) and industry ($121 million) sectors being second and third, respectively. The majority of commitments were made to India ($485 million) and Pakistan ($243 million).
